Moorestown, NJ -- Moorestown Council has canceled its June 6 meeting, the township announced on Friday.

Any matters that were previously scheduled or noticed for this meeting will be taken up at the next scheduled council meeting on June 20, 7 p.m. at town hall.

The meeting was canceled because June 7 is Primary Day, and council typically doesn't hold meetings the night before an election, according to Township Clerk Patricia Hunt.
